USING MACINTOSH COMPUTERS

There are no major problems with Mac OS 9 (9.2 is much more stable than earlier ones). Regarding Mac OS X, use 10.1.2 and higher; linking cursive does not work on versions earlier than 10.1.2. You have a choice of three different Mac installers: OS auth 9_X (OS 9 or X, requires you to enter a password), OS 9_X(OS 9 or X), and OS7_8_9 (no OS X installed). The CD contains more information about which installer to use. We have tested the current CD with OS 10.5.1 and Word 2004, and iWork '08.

USING WINDOWS SYSTEMS


The installer and the fonts run on every version of Windows, even Windows 3.1, up through Vista and Word 2007.

However, if you are running any Windows operating system other than 3.1, Windows insists that you must be logged on with Administrative privileges to run the installer. You have a choice of two sets of Windows installers: Vista_XP (you need workarounds to get our old installers to run on these operating systems) and ME_old.er (which you must use these if you are running Windows 3.1). The CD contains more information.

If any fonts do not show up in your word processor after you run the installer, restart your computer.
